Publisher's Synopsis

This in-depth historical narrative focuses on the deep economic impact of the Great Depression in Texas. The scope of this book captures the state's prosperous years leading up to the 1930s and the major events and issues that caused the Texas economy to spiral into depression. This book offers insight into Great Depression politics, especially how they affected citizens and eventually sparked the recovery of the Texan economy. Through engaging text, supplemental maps, and authentic photographs, readers will gain a greater understanding of the economic, social, and political implications of the Great Depression in Texas.
